elänytkuollut
Elänytkuollut is a Finnish term that translates directly to "lived dead" or "living dead." It is primarily used in the context of folklore and popular culture to describe beings that are animated after death but retain some semblance of their former life, yet are clearly deceased. This concept is broadly similar to that of zombies or undead creatures found in other cultures.
